I was on this plane for 17 hours flying over Santa Clause's house all the way to Suvarnabhumi in Bangkok, Thailand. In Bangkok I had a 12 hour layover from 10pm to 10am... However, the huge and tremendously diverse airport hosted a very interesting night. Not exactly sure what I was going to do for 12 hours in an airport I began walking around to see what exactly Bangkok international had to offer. Several things caught my eye including some interesting temple like buildings, as well as a muslim prayer room and different art...






After wandering around for a few hours I ended up at the Economy lounge where I spent the majority of my time. There I met a man from Austria who had been stuck there at the airport for the past 4 days. I also met a women from Taiwan whom I spent most of the time talking with. She was able to teach me a few chinese phrases and some characters. She was on her way home to Taiwan from a Scouts meeting that was in England. Nearly the entire time she was saying scouts I thought she was saying "Scotts" that mis representation along with her Scotish dress with the kilt and knee highs left me somewhat confused for a while. However, I found she had gone to a Jamboriee in England and had been there for 30 days and was now returning home.
